Teapot with Cover

Chinese Export
about 1750-1770
Object Place: East Asia, China for export

Medium/Technique Hard-paste porcelain, enamel and gilt decoration
Dimensions Height x width: 5 x 9 in. (12.7 x 22.9 cm)
Credit Line The Helena Woolworth McCann Collection—Gift of the Winfield Foundation
Accession Number51.835a-b
NOT ON VIEW
CollectionsEurope, Asia
ClassificationsCeramicsPorcelain

DescriptionGlobular body with small base & neck bands. Short curved spout & scroll handle, modeled. Flat cover with gold fruit finial. Rose garlands in black & gold on cover & rim. In crowned shell & foliate cartouche [unidentified] coat-of-arms of three castles
ProvenanceHelena Woolworth McCann (b. 1878 - d. 1938), Syosset, NY; by descent to her children, Constance (Mrs. Joseph V.) McMullan, Helena (Mrs. Winston F. C.) Guest, and Frasier McCann; 1941, lent to the MFA by the children of Mrs. McCann, through the Winfield Foundation, New York; 1951, gift of the Winfield Foundation to the MFA. (Accession Date: May 10, 1951)
